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 6f3bad96 authored by Jacek Anaszewski's avatar Jacek Anaszewski
Browse files

leds: triggers: Check return value of kobject_uevent_env()



Log error message if kobject_uevent_env() fails in led_trigger_set().

Signed-off-by: default avatarJacek Anaszewski <j.anaszewski@samsung.com>
Acked-by: default avatarGreg Kroah-Hartman <gregkh@linuxfoundation.org>
parent fbfa197a
Loading
Loading
Loading
Loading
+3 −1
Original line number Diff line number Diff line
@@ -141,7 +141,9 @@ void led_trigger_set(struct led_classdev *led_cdev, struct led_trigger *trig)
	if (event) {
		envp[0] = event;
		envp[1] = NULL;
		kobject_uevent_env(&led_cdev->dev->kobj, KOBJ_CHANGE, envp);
		if (kobject_uevent_env(&led_cdev->dev->kobj, KOBJ_CHANGE, envp))
			dev_err(led_cdev->dev,
				"%s: Error sending uevent\n", __func__);
		kfree(event);
	}
}